Argentine president removes Zelensky photo amid policy shifts

The President of Argentina, Javier Milei, has updated his account on the platform X. Following an incident at the White House on Friday, the Argentine leader deemed it necessary to censor and remove a photograph from his social media, which linked him to the President of Ukraine, Volodymyr Zelensky.

In the photograph, the Argentine president stands next to the Ukrainian president, who is making a hopeful gesture.

The meeting took place in December 2023. President Volodymyr Zelensky had travelled to South America for the first time since Vladimir Putin invaded his country. He participated in the inauguration of Javier Milei, who had been elected president.

This is likely when the photograph was taken. Both leaders, giving their thumbs up, suggested that everything would turn out well.

The President of Argentina likely no longer holds this view. Since January, it has been known that Donald Trump has significantly influenced him. He is considering emulating the actions of the former US president, whom he admires.

Argentina might withdraw from the WHO and leave the Paris Climate Agreement. At the end of January, the Argentine biweekly "Perfil" reported on its website, citing sources from Milei's office, that the government plans to "capitalize on the momentum provided by Trump's victory" in the US elections to "regain sovereignty".

The photo with Zelensky disappeared from Milei's account after Friday's misunderstanding in the Oval Office. Javier Milei refused to comment on his decision.

This is not the first time the President of Argentina has had to make rapid corrections, which remain online indefinitely. In February, he published a post on platform X, encouraging investments in the newly created "Libra" token.

The value of the cryptocurrency rapidly soared, only to soon begin plummeting. Investors who had trusted the Argentine president collectively lost nearly €96.9 million. At that point, Milei quickly removed the post, but the scandal surrounding the "Libra" token damaged his reputation.
